Amanda has been employed with the Florida Department of Children and Families for over 17 years. She began her career upon graduating from Bethune-Cookman University. Later she earned her master’s degree in Counseling and Psychology from Troy University. Amanda is a Registered Mental Health Counselor Intern with the State of Florida, Department of Health. She has a passion for serving the most vulnerable populations.
Amanda is a proud member of Alpha Kappa Alpha Sorority, Incorporated, where she is an Officer of the local chapter. She also currently serves as the Chairman of the Circuit 10 Human Trafficking Task Force.
Aside from her work in the Department, as a Mental Health Counselor, and within the community, she has recently ventured into the world of writing as a brand-new author of New Release- You Can SOAR, a life memoir. She is the Founder/CEO of the Be Like Ike Foundation, Inc. A non-profit inspired by the life and legacy of her late husband- Isiah “Ike” Wilson. A loving mother of 2 who enjoys all the sports and extracurricular activities that her family is engaged in.
